ChatGPT批量写原创文章软件

开源项目如何助力网站响应式设计与开发

数字时代的用户设备多样性对网站开发提出了前所未有的挑战。屏幕尺寸从4英寸的智能手机到40英寸的显示器不等,操作方式涵盖触控、键鼠交互,网络环境更是存在5G与2G的悬殊差异。在这样的背

数字时代的用户设备多样性对网站开发提出了前所未有的挑战。屏幕尺寸从4英寸的智能手机到40英寸的显示器不等,操作方式涵盖触控、键鼠交互,网络环境更是存在5G与2G的悬殊差异。在这样的背景下,开源项目凭借其技术普惠性和社区智慧,正在重塑响应式设计的实现路径,为开发者提供应对复杂场景的利器。

工具革新开发效率

开源框架通过预置的响应式组件极大简化了开发流程。Bootstrap的栅格系统允许开发者使用col-md-6等类名快速构建自适应布局,其断点机制精准适配主流设备分辨率。Tailwind CSS的实用类体系则赋予像素级控制能力,通过组合max-w-screen-lg与flex-wrap类,可实现复杂交互元素的响应式表现。

新一代工具开始突破传统CSS的局限。Response.js创新性地引入数据驱动的内容切换机制,开发者可在HTML中直接声明[min-width-640]等属性,实现不同断点下的动态内容加载。这种声明式编程将响应逻辑与样式分离,使维护成本降低40%以上。

开源项目如何助力网站响应式设计与开发

技术标准演进路径

开源社区推动着响应式技术的标准化进程。W3C的CSS媒体查询规范在Bootstrap等框架的实践中不断优化,衍生出基于视口单位vw/vh的相对布局方案。Flexbox与Grid布局的浏览器支持度在开源项目推动下,三年内从78%提升至97%,彻底改变了传统float布局的繁琐模式。

性能优化标准在开源生态中形成共识。Pure.css将核心模块压缩至4KB,采用按需加载策略降低首屏渲染时间。Adobe Experience Manager的开源实践表明,通过建立100ms响应基准线,配合资源预加载机制,可使移动端跳出率下降22%。

社区驱动方案迭代

全球开发者协同构建的插件生态持续扩展响应式边界。Material Design框架通过社区贡献的200+交互组件,将移动端手势操作与桌面悬停状态无缝融合。开源仪表盘项目AdminLTE证明,社区共创模式能快速沉淀出适配企业级应用的响应式模板库。

技术创新在开源协作中加速突破。响应式图像解决方案Lazysizes通过社区优化的Intersection Observer实现,使图片加载流量节省65%。新兴的容器查询规范在Chrome的实验性支持,正是源于开源项目Polyfill的先行验证。

性能与体验平衡

现代框架内置的优化策略解决响应式性能痛点。Webpack的动态加载插件配合React Suspense,实现路由级代码分割,使首屏资源负载减少38%。响应式字体系统采用calc与clamp函数,避免传统媒体查询造成的布局抖动问题。

可维护性提升来自架构革新。原子化CSS方案将样式复用率提升至90%,相比传统BEM模式减少50%的冗余代码。Storybook驱动的组件文档化实践,使跨设备UI测试效率提升3倍,确保响应式设计的一致性。

商业实践验证价值

GitHub开源项目显示,采用响应式框架的企业网站改版周期从3个月缩短至2周。沃尔玛案例研究证实,响应式改造使移动端转化率提升20%,SEO流量增长45%。阿里巴巴的中台系统通过Element UI的响应式方案,实现多端管理界面开发成本降低60%。

生态扩展催生新的商业模式。ThemeForest平台数据显示,基于Bootstrap的响应式模板年销售额突破1.2亿美元,证明开源技术具备强大商业转化力。云服务商开始提供响应式框架的CDN加速服务,全球节点部署使框架加载速度提升300%。

相关文章

推荐文章